Digital Databus Theory & Analysis

VIRTUAL-LIVE COURSE

As today’s modern airplanes become much more technologically advanced, so must the professionals that maintain them. The advanced avionics and instrumentation systems used in these aircraft rely on various forms of digital databus communication. Understanding digital databus theory is becoming more and more important for avionics technicians, and even A&P mechanics, to effectively test and troubleshoot these highly advanced aircraft systems.

Presented by: Azimuth Aerospace Solutions LLC - Bio 

Course Goals:

  • Digital Databus Theory and Analysis explores several formats of digital data transfer protocols commonly used in aviation RS-232, RS-422, ARINC 429, and an introduction to the MIL-STD-1553 databus. 

  • Learn integration and wiring considerations for each of these databuses in aircraft installations. 

  • ARINC 429 word and bit structure

  • How to use both a handheld and PC-based databus reader

  • Students will be able to read the data being transmitted on a digital databus and interpret the data into useful information.
